What is Mastering CUDA Python Programming about?
Master the art of GPU-accelerated computing with "Mastering CUDA Python Programming" - your comprehensive guide to harnessing the power of NVIDIA's CUDA platform using Python. With an ever-growing need for faster and more efficient computing, this book provides a robust foundation for developers and researchers eager to leverage the capabilities of GPUs. From setting up the CUDA Python environment to advanced optimization techniques, this guide walks you through each step with practical examples and best practices.Dive into the world of parallel programming patterns, GPU memory management, and the development of custom CUDA kernels with Numba. Learn how to use cuDF and cuML for high-performance data science and machine learning tasks, and navigate through debugging, profiling, and the deployment of real-world CUDA Python applications.
